Lazy daisy stitch. another super simple way to embroider a small heart is by making two lazy daisy stitches (also known as detached chain stitches) that slightly fan out. make one stitch at a slight diagonal and then make another stitch at a slight diagonal the opposite way. the bottom of both stitches should touch and or share the same hole. Place the knots close together to create a uniform shape filled with nubby little knots. keep the edges of the heart crisp by stitching up the edges before filling in the middle. if you are using two contrasting colors, end the first color near the center or top of the heart. you can leave a straight or jagged edge.
